Does hypnosis work on everyone?

Hypnosis is designed to induce a relaxed and suggestible state of mind. Contrary to popular belief, you are always in control and can’t be hypnotised against your will. Hypnosis does not work for everyone.

What is the average income of a hypnotherapist?

$103,721 a year
Salary Recap The average pay for a Hypnotherapist is $103,721 a year and $50 an hour in Los Angeles, California, United States. The average salary range for a Hypnotherapist is between $73,334 and $128,520. On average, a High School Degree is the highest level of education for a Hypnotherapist.

Do you have to be in a trance to do hypnosis?

You don’t need to be in a trance for hypnosis to occur. Hypnosis and trance are not synonymous. Or otherwise put: being in a trance is not proof that any hypnotic experience is taking place. However, what does go together like two peas in a pod is hypnosis and suggestion.
